Titusville Dairy Products Co. has recalled 14,674 units of Turner's brand Whole Milk Cottage Cheese because the product may be affected by bacterial spoilage. The recall includes 5.3 oz. (150g) containers in Plain, Peach, Pineapple, and Apple Cinnamon flavors. These products were distributed to a direct consignee in Pennsylvania between July and September 2022. Consumers who have these products should not eat them, as spoilage can cause foodborne illness.
Bacterial spoilage can cause dairy products to look, smell, or taste unpleasant and may lead to gastrointestinal illness if consumed. No incidents or injuries have been reported to date.
